iis服务器助手广告
返回顶部
首页 > 资讯 > 精选 >VBS中FileSystemObject对象详解
  • 228
分享到

VBS中FileSystemObject对象详解

VBS 2023-08-11 20:08:14 228人浏览 独家记忆
摘要

FileSystemObject对象是Visual Basic Scripting Edition(VBS)中的一个内置对象,用于访

FileSystemObject对象是Visual Basic Scripting Edition(VBS)中的一个内置对象,用于访问文件系统,包括文件、文件夹和驱动器等。
使用FileSystemObject对象可以进行以下操作:
1. 创建文件和文件夹:使用CreateFolder方法创建新的文件夹,使用CreateTextFile方法创建新文件。
2. 复制、移动和删除文件和文件夹:使用CopyFile和CopyFolder方法复制文件和文件夹,使用MoveFile和MoveFolder方法移动文件和文件夹,使用DeleteFile和DeleteFolder方法删除文件和文件夹。
3. 读取和写入文件内容:使用OpenTextFile方法打开文本文件,使用ReadAll和ReadLine方法读取文件内容,使用Write和WriteLine方法写入文件内容。
4. 获取文件和文件夹的属性:使用GetFile和GetFolder方法获取文件和文件夹的属性,如大小、创建日期、修改日期等。
5. 判断文件和文件夹是否存在:使用FileExists和FolderExists方法判断文件和文件夹是否存在。
下面是一个示例代码,演示了如何使用FileSystemObject对象创建文件夹、复制文件和读取文件内容:
```vbscript
Set objFSO = CreateObject("Scripting.FileSystemObject")
' 创建文件夹
objFSO.CreateFolder("C:\Temp")
' 复制文件
objFSO.CopyFile "C:\SourceFile.txt", "C:\DestinationFolder\"
' 读取文件内容
Set objFile = objFSO.OpenTextFile("C:\Temp\TextFile.txt", 1)
strContent = objFile.ReadAll
objFile.Close
MsgBox strContent
```
以上代码首先创建了一个FileSystemObject对象,然后使用CreateFolder方法创建了一个名为"C:\Temp"的文件夹。接下来,使用CopyFile方法将"C:\SourceFile.txt"文件复制到"C:\DestinationFolder\"文件夹中。最后,使用OpenTextFile方法打开了"C:\Temp\TextFile.txt"文件,并使用ReadAll方法读取了文件内容,然后使用MsgBox显示了文件内容。
这只是FileSystemObject对象的一小部分功能,通过FileSystemObject对象,你可以方便地对文件和文件夹进行各种操作。

--结束END--

本文标题: VBS中FileSystemObject对象详解

本文链接: https://www.lsjlt.com/news/368976.html(转载时请注明来源链接)

有问题或投稿请发送至: 邮箱/279061341@qq.com    QQ/279061341

本篇文章演示代码以及资料文档资料下载

下载Word文档到电脑,方便收藏和打印~

下载Word文档
猜你喜欢
  • VBS中FileSystemObject对象详解
    FileSystemObject对象是Visual Basic Scripting Edition(VBS)中的一个内置对象,用于访...
    99+
    2023-08-11
    VBS
  • VBS中FileSystemObject对象详解(完整版)
    在VBS(Visual Basic Scripting)中,FileSystemObject对象是一个强大的工具,用于处理文件和文件...
    99+
    2023-08-14
    VBS
  • VBS中FileSystemObject对象有什么用
    这篇文章给大家介绍VBS中FileSystemObject对象有什么用,内容非常详细,感兴趣的小伙伴们可以参考借鉴,希望对大家能有所帮助。FileSystemObject对象概述FileSystemObject 对象的作用:提供对计算机文件...
    99+
    2023-06-08
  • VBS中FileSystemObject对象怎么使用
    在VBS中,可以通过以下步骤来创建和使用FileSystemObject对象:1. 首先,在VBScript代码中创建一个FileS...
    99+
    2023-08-12
    VBS FileSystemObject
  • VBS下FileSystemObject对象的用法
    这篇文章主要介绍“VBS下FileSystemObject对象的用法”,在日常操作中,相信很多人在VBS下FileSystemObject对象的用法问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”VBS下Fil...
    99+
    2023-06-08
  • VBS中FileSystemObject对象的作用是什么
    VBS中FileSystemObject对象的作用是什么?针对这个问题,这篇文章详细介绍了相对应的分析和解答,希望可以帮助更多想解决这个问题的小伙伴找到更简单易行的方法。FileSystemObject对象概述FileSystemObjec...
    99+
    2023-06-08
  • VBS中VBScript对象的描述
    这篇文章主要介绍“VBS中VBScript对象的描述”,在日常操作中,相信很多人在VBS中VBScript对象的描述问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”VBS中VBScript对象的描述”的疑惑有所...
    99+
    2023-06-08
  • VBS中Drive对象的用法
    这篇文章主要介绍“VBS中Drive对象的用法”,在日常操作中,相信很多人在VBS中Drive对象的用法问题上存在疑惑,小编查阅了各式资料,整理出简单好用的操作方法,希望对大家解答”VBS中Drive对象的用法”的疑惑有所帮助!接下来,请跟...
    99+
    2023-06-08
  • VBS中对象Err的用法
    本篇内容主要讲解“VBS中对象Err的用法”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“VBS中对象Err的用法”吧!Err 含有关于运行时错误的信息。接受用于生成和清除运行时错误的 Raise...
    99+
    2023-06-08
  • VBS中RegExp对象的用法
    这篇文章主要讲解了“VBS中RegExp对象的用法”,文中的讲解内容简单清晰,易于学习与理解,下面请大家跟着小编的思路慢慢深入,一起来研究和学习“VBS中RegExp对象的用法”吧!下面的代码说明了RegExp对象的用法:Function&...
    99+
    2023-06-08
  • VBS中Match对象的使用
    本篇内容主要讲解“VBS中Match对象的使用”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“VBS中Match对象的使用”吧!Match 对象提供了对正则表达式匹配的只读属性的访问。说明Matc...
    99+
    2023-06-08
  • VBS中怎么调用CAPICOM对象
    VBS中怎么调用CAPICOM对象,针对这个问题,这篇文章详细介绍了相对应的分析和解答,希望可以帮助更多想解决这个问题的小伙伴找到更简单易行的方法。 代码如下:Const CAPICOM_HASH_ALGORITHM_M...
    99+
    2023-06-08
  • 详解pygame中Rect对象
    目录class pygame.Rect Rect对象的属性:方法剪切图片的应用class pygame.Rect Rect 对象的属性: Rect 表示的区域必须位于一个 Surfa...
    99+
    2024-04-02
  • VBS对象Drives的用法
    本篇内容主要讲解“VBS对象Drives的用法”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“VBS对象Drives的用法”吧!Drives 集合只读所有可用驱动器的集合。说明无论是否插入媒体,可...
    99+
    2023-06-08
  • 怎么在VBS中实现wscript 对象
    今天就跟大家聊聊有关怎么在VBS中实现wscript 对象,可能很多人都不太了解,为了让大家更加了解,小编给大家总结了以下内容,希望大家根据这篇文章可以有所收获。一、wscript对象描述:提供对 Windows 脚本宿主对象模型根对象的访...
    99+
    2023-06-08
  • 如何在VBS中使用Err对象
    如何在VBS中使用Err对象?相信很多没有经验的人对此束手无策,为此本文总结了问题出现的原因和解决方法,通过这篇文章希望你能解决这个问题。Err对象是一个具有全局范围的内部对象,含有关于错误的所有信息。On Error Resume nex...
    99+
    2023-06-08
  • Node.jsProcess对象详解
    目录Node中的Process 对象环境变量方法和事件Node中的Process 对象 Process是一个全局对象,即 global 对象的属性,无须声明即可访问。它用于描述当前 ...
    99+
    2022-11-13
    Node.js Process对象 Node.js Process
  • 如何理解vbs的没公开对象
    本篇内容主要讲解“如何理解vbs的没公开对象”,感兴趣的朋友不妨来看看。本文介绍的方法操作简单快捷,实用性强。下面就让小编来带大家学习“如何理解vbs的没公开对象”吧!WSH中可以运用的InternetExplorer.Applicatio...
    99+
    2023-06-09
  • VBS中TextStream对象的作用是什么
    这篇文章将为大家详细讲解有关VBS中TextStream对象的作用是什么,文章内容质量较高,因此小编分享给大家做个参考,希望大家阅读完这篇文章后对相关知识有一定的了解。TextStream对象是用于访问文本文件的对象,它是FileSyste...
    99+
    2023-06-08
  • 详解WPF中的对象资源
    目录资源定义好之后,再使用时,可以指定以静态的方式使用资源,还是以动态的方式使用资源。资源我们都会使用了,接下来需要归类整理我们的资源,使用资源字典:跨程序集使用资源:这个对象资源跨...
    99+
    2024-04-02
软考高级职称资格查询
编程网,编程工程师的家园,是目前国内优秀的开源技术社区之一,形成了由开源软件库、代码分享、资讯、协作翻译、讨论区和博客等几大频道内容,为IT开发者提供了一个发现、使用、并交流开源技术的平台。
  • 官方手机版

  • 微信公众号

  • 商务合作